18-Wheeler Driver Killed in Multi-Vehicle Collision

The driver of an 18-wheeler truck was killed late last night after hitting another vehicle. The wreck occurred at about 11 p.m. on Interstate 16 westbound and Interstate 75 northbound near Macon, Georgia.

According to the Bibb County Sheriff’s Office, an Acura SUV driven by a 73-year-old female west sideswiped by an 18-wheeler. The Acura driver then put her blinkers on in an attempt to get to the shoulder of the road, but was struck again from behind by a different 18-wheeler truck. The driver of the second truck was killed as a result of the collision.

The driver of the Acura, Anh Merritt, was sent to the hospital for chest pains. Most of the roadways leading up to the accident have also been closed off. No official report has been released by authorities yet, as the accident remains under investigation.

It was not reported whether the driver of the first 18-wheeler sustained any injuries.
